In Episode 19 of Gray to Great, Dan Dal Degan sits down with Matt Compton, AIF, CRPC, Partner, Retirement and Wealth Services at Alera Group. Matt spent over eleven years at Principal Financial Group on the record keeping and administrative side before transitioning to plan advising in 2019, and that background shapes everything about how he serves clients today. He and Dan explore what it really means to be a plan advisor, how integrating retirement benefits into the broader employee benefit relationship creates better outcomes, and why day-to-day plan oversight matters as much as the investment process. 

Matt also shares what COVID taught him about building a service model, how his team develops talent, and the advice he would give his younger self. This episode is worth the listen for advisors at any stage of their career.

More About Matt:  

Matt Compton, AIF, CRPC, is a Partner, Retirement and Wealth Services at Alera Group. Before joining Alera Group in October 2023, Matt spent over six years at Brio Benefit Consulting, an Alera Group company, serving as Director of Retirement Services and later Partner, Retirement Solutions. Prior to that, he spent over eleven years at Principal Financial Group, building deep expertise in record keeping and plan administration across defined contribution, defined benefit, and nonqualified deferred compensation plans. 

That provider-side foundation shapes everything about how Matt approaches plan advising today. Since transitioning to the advisory side in 2019, he and his team have grown their retirement practice from approximately $70 million to over $1.4 billion in assets under advisement. Matt has been recognized as a PLANADVISER Top Retirement Plan Adviser, and his team has earned national accolades including Plan Adviser of the Year and the Excellence in Operations Award.
